Dufox OZ Tablet is a combination medication containing Ofloxacin (200 mg) and Ornidazole (500 mg), designed to effectively treat a wide range of bacterial infections including those of the respiratory tract, gastrointestinal system, and genitourinary system. Ofloxacin is a fluoroquinolone antibiotic that works by inhibiting bacterial DNA synthesis, thereby stopping bacterial growth. Ornidazole is an antimicrobial agent that disrupts the DNA of bacteria and protozoa, enhancing the overall effectiveness of the treatment. This combination makes Dufox OZ particularly effective against severe and mixed infections. The tablet should be taken with water as prescribed by a healthcare professional, ensuring not to crush or chew it. It is not recommended for use in pregnant or breastfeeding women, or in children under 18 years of age.

DUFOX OZ is a combination of Ornidazole and Ofloxacin. Ornidazole targets parasites and anaerobic bacteria by producing harmful molecules that damage their DNA. Ofloxacin, a quinolone antibiotic, combats bacteria by inhibiting the synthesis of bacterial DNA. Together, they help manage various infections.
Take DUFOX OZ as prescribed by your physician. Swallow the tablet with a glass of water and avoid crushing or chewing it. Your doctor will determine the appropriate dose, duration, and frequency based on your age, body weight, and medical condition.
PREGNANCY DUFOX OZ is not recommended for use in pregnant women. Consult your doctor if you are pregnant, suspecting pregnancy, or planning to become pregnant before taking DUFOX OZ. BREASTFEEDING DUFOX OZ is not recommended for use in breastfeeding women. Consult your doctor for advice before taking DUFOX OZ. DRIVING AND USING MACHINES Avoid driving or operating machines if you experience dizziness, tiredness, sleepiness, temporary loss of consciousness, less alertness, spinning sensation, impaired vision, shivering, abnormal body movements, or seizures after taking DUFOX OZ. ALCOHOL Avoid alcohol while taking DUFOX OZ, as it may worsen symptoms like sleepiness, dizziness, and vision problems. KIDNEY Take DUFOX OZ with caution if you have kidney disease or problems. Consult your doctor for advice before starting DUFOX OZ. LIVER DUFOX OZ should be used with caution in patients with liver disease. Consult your doctor before taking DUFOX OZ. ALLERGY Do not take DUFOX OZ if you are allergic to Ofloxacin, Ornidazole, or other quinolone antibiotics like ciprofloxacin or norfloxacin. Inform your doctor about any allergies. HEART DISEASE DUFOX OZ should be used with caution in patients with heart valve regurgitation, endocarditis, irregular or slow heartbeat, a family history of prolonged QT interval, heart failure, or a history of heart attack. Consult your doctor before using DUFOX OZ. USE IN PEDIATRICS DUFOX OZ is not recommended for children and adolescents under 18 years of age. Consult your child’s doctor for advice. USE IN GERIATRICS DUFOX OZ should be used with caution in elderly patients. Your doctor will determine the appropriate dose, duration, and frequency based on the severity of your condition and other health factors.
